9.  Power Good Signal 
A TTL compatible signal for the purpose of initiating an orderly start-up procedure under 
normal input operating conditions. During power up, this signal is asserted ( low ) until +5V is 
under regulation and AC reaches min. line specification range. After all voltage are going 
appropriate level, the system may have a turn on delay of 100mS, but no greater than 500mS. 
During power off the signal should go to low level before +5V is out of regulation. The low 
level is 0 to 0.8V and high level is 4.75 to 5.25V. The " Power Good "signal can drive up to 6 
standard TTL loads. 
 
Time Diagram                                                              
Figure 1
 
 
* T1 : Turn on time ( 2 sec. Max.)   
 
* T2 : Rise time ( ≦ 20mS Max.) 
* T3 : Power good turn on delay time ( 100 < T3 < 500 mS ) 
* T4 : Switch on time (0.5 sec. Max.) 
* T5 : Power good turn off delay time ( 1.0 mS Min.) PS-ON/OFF 
* T6 : Power hold-up time ( 8 mS Min.) 
* Power on-off cycle :  
When the power supply is turned off for a minimum of 2.0 sec. and turn on again, the power 
good signal will be asserted.
